Ironically duct tape must not be used on ducts... the adhesives on the tape dry out over time and the tape fails. A building inspector will call you on this every time. Ducts are now sealed with a mastic with non adhesive fiber glass mesh tape imbedded or with aluminum tape with a modern adhesive.
